Global Intracranial Pressure Monitoring Devices Market Forecast Report to 2028, Featuring Integra LifeSciences, Medtronic, IRRAS, RAUMEDIC, Vivonics, Brain4Care, Luciole Medical& TKB - ResearchAndMarkets.com
The global Intracranial pressure (ICP) monitoring device market value stood at US$1.68 billion in 2022, and is expected to reach US$2.52 billion by 2028.

Global intracranial pressure monitoring devices market demonstrated a consistent growth, primarily driven by increasing recognition of the impact of traumatic brain injuries on public health, heightening per capita income, increasing awareness about the importance of monitoring ICP levels among healthcare professionals, rapidly expanding geriatric population, increasing prevalence of neurodegenerative disorders, rising demand of ICP monitoring in intensive care, increasing awareness about the importance of strengthening healthcare infrastructure after COVID-19 pandemic, and rising government initiatives to raise awareness among patients regarding neurological disorders and their early diagnosis for proper management, among others, etc.
The market is expected to grow at a CAGR of 7% over the projected period of 2023-2028.
Market Segmentation Analysis:
Market Segmentation by Type:
- The market is divided into two segments: invasive and non-invasive. Invasive monitoring is the largest segment due to various factors, including trauma cases, sleep disorders, brain aneurysms, and the adoption of ICP-guided therapy.
- Non-invasive monitoring is the fastest-growing segment, driven by the demand for minimally invasive treatments, patient preferences for non-invasive procedures, and emerging applications in different healthcare settings.
Market Segmentation by Offerings:
- The market is categorized into three segments: products and systems, solutions and platforms, and services.
- Products and systems is the largest segment, driven by the increasing incidence of neurological disorders, the essential nature of monitoring devices, and rising healthcare expenditure.
Market Segmentation by Application:
- The market is segmented into seven applications, with traumatic brain injury being the largest segment.
- Traumatic brain injury's prominence is attributed to increasing cases due to road accidents, the critical role of ICP monitoring in TBI treatment, growing awareness, and ongoing technological advancements.
Market Segmentation by End User:
- End users include hospitals, clinics, ambulatory surgical centers, and others.
- Hospitals are the largest segment due to the increasing prevalence of neurological disorders, the availability of resources for advanced monitoring devices, and the focus on patient safety and care quality.
Market Dynamics - Growth Drivers:
- Factors contributing to market growth include the rising number of traumatic brain injuries, an aging population, demand for minimally invasive surgeries, increasing awareness among healthcare professionals, and the prevalence of neurological diseases.
- Medical societies and organizations emphasize the importance of ICP monitoring in specific clinical scenarios.
Market Dynamics - Challenges:
- Challenges include the high risk and complications associated with invasive ICP monitoring procedures and the high cost of monitoring devices.
- Invasive procedures can lead to complications such as bleeding, infections, malpositioning, and brain hemorrhage, posing risks to patients.
- The cost of ICP monitoring devices can limit their affordability, particularly in developing countries.
Market Trends:
- Trends in the market include the integration of AI and cloud computing technologies, research on non-invasive ICP monitoring devices, technological advancements, and a focus on remote patient monitoring systems.
- Recent innovations in ICP monitoring devices enhance accuracy and reliability, and AI technologies are used for data analysis, pattern recognition, predictive analysis, and personalized treatment plans.
